About Moundou

Moundou sits in southwestern Chad, serving as the capital of Logone Occidental Region and the country's second-largest city with roughly 196,124 residents. The city anchors a regional economy built on cotton processing, oilseeds, the Gala beer brewery as a major local employer, and growing oil-sector logistics tied to the Doba basin pipeline that runs to the Cameroonian coast. For relocation purposes Chad remains one of Africa's most challenging operational environments: the broader security context across the Sahel shapes movement, French serves as the administrative language alongside Arabic and Sara, the climate runs Sahelian with extreme heat and a short pronounced rainy season, and foreign presence is essentially limited to oil-sector contractors, humanitarian workers, and diplomatic personnel operating through N'Djamena.
